/*
*********************************************************************************************************
* NetDict_KeyGet()
*
* Description : Get the dictionary key associated with a string entry by comparing given string with
* dictionary string entries.
*
* Argument(s) : p_dict_tbl Pointer to the dictionary table.
*
* dict_size Size of the given dictionary table in octets.
*
* p_str_cmp Pointer to the string to use for comparison.
*
* case_sensitive Indicates whether the string's case should be ignored.
*
* str_len String's length.
*
* Return(s) : Key, if string found within dictionary.
* Invalid key number, otherwise.
*
* Caller(s) : getaddrinfo().
*
* Note(s) : None.
*********************************************************************************************************
*/
CPU_INT32U NetDict_KeyGet (const NET_DICT *p_dict_tbl,
CPU_INT32U dict_size,
const CPU_CHAR *p_str_cmp,
CPU_BOOLEAN case_sensitive,
CPU_INT32U str_len)
{
CPU_INT32U nbr_entry;
CPU_INT32U ix;
CPU_INT32U len;
CPU_INT16S cmp;
NET_DICT *p_srch;
nbr_entry = dict_size / sizeof(NET_DICT);
p_srch = (NET_DICT *)p_dict_tbl;
for (ix = 0; ix < nbr_entry; ix++) {
len = DEF_MIN(str_len, p_srch->StrLen);
if (case_sensitive == DEF_YES) {
cmp = Str_Cmp_N(p_str_cmp, p_srch->StrPtr, len);
if (cmp == 0) {
return (p_srch->Key);
}
} else {
cmp = Str_CmpIgnoreCase_N(p_str_cmp, p_srch->StrPtr, len);
if (cmp == 0) {
return (p_srch->Key);
}
}
p_srch++;
}
return (DICT_KEY_INVALID);
}
/*
*********************************************************************************************************
* NetDict_EntryGet()
*
* Description : Get a dictionary entry object from a dictionary key entry.
*
* Argument(s) : p_dict_tbl Pointer to the dictionary table.
*
* dict_size Size of the given dictionary table in octets.
*
* key Dictionary key entry.
*
* Return(s) : Pointer to the dictionary entry object.
*
* Caller(s) : gai_strerror().
*
* Note(s) : None.
*********************************************************************************************************
*/
NET_DICT *NetDict_EntryGet (const NET_DICT *p_dict_tbl,
CPU_INT32U dict_size,
CPU_INT32U key)
{
NET_DICT *p_entry;
CPU_INT32U nbr_entry;
CPU_INT32U ix;
nbr_entry = dict_size / sizeof(NET_DICT);
p_entry = (NET_DICT *)p_dict_tbl;
for (ix = 0; ix < nbr_entry; ix++) { /* Srch until last entry is reached. */
if (p_entry->Key == key) { /* If keys match ... */
return (p_entry); /* ... the first entry is found. */
}
p_entry++; /* Move to next entry. */
}
return (DEF_NULL); /* No entry found. */
}
/*
*********************************************************************************************************
* NetDict_ValCopy()
*
* Description : Copy dictionary entry string to destination string buffer, up to a maximum number of
* characters.
*
* Argument(s) : p_dict Pointer to the dictionary table.
*
* dict_size Size of the given dictionary table in octets.
*
* key Dictionary key entry.
*
* p_buf Pointer to destination string buffer where string will be copied.
*
* buf_len Maximum number of characters to copy.
*
* Return(s) : Pointer to the end of the value copied, if value successfully copied.
* Pointer to NULL, otherwise.
*
* Caller(s) : Various.
*
* Note(s) : None.
*********************************************************************************************************
*/
CPU_CHAR *NetDict_ValCopy (const NET_DICT *p_dict_tbl,
CPU_INT32U dict_size,
CPU_INT32U key,
CPU_CHAR *p_buf,
CPU_SIZE_T buf_len)
{
const NET_DICT *p_entry;
CPU_CHAR *p_str_rtn;
p_entry = &p_dict_tbl[key];
if (p_entry->Key != key) { /* If entry key doesn't match dictionary key ... */
p_entry = NetDict_EntryGet(p_dict_tbl, /* ... get first entry that match the key. */
dict_size,
key);
if (p_entry == DEF_NULL) {
return ((CPU_CHAR *)0);
}
}
if ((p_entry->StrLen == 0u) || /* Validate entry value. */
(p_entry->StrPtr == DEF_NULL)) {
return ((CPU_CHAR *)0);
}
if (p_entry->StrLen > buf_len) { /* Validate value len and buf len. */
return ((CPU_CHAR *)0);
}
(void)Str_Copy_N(p_buf, p_entry->StrPtr, p_entry->StrLen); /* Copy string to the buffer. */
p_str_rtn = p_buf + p_entry->StrLen; /* Set ptr to return. */
return (p_str_rtn);
}
/*
*********************************************************************************************************
* NetDict_StrKeySrch()
*
* Description : (1) Search string for first occurrence of a specific dictionary key, up to a maximum number
* of characters:
* - (a) Validate pointers
* - (b) Set dictionary entry
* - (c) Search for string
*
* Argument(s) : p_dict_tbl Pointer to the dictionary table.
*
* dict_size Size of the given dictionary table in octets.
*
* key Dictionary key entry.
*
* p_str Pointer to string to find in entry.
*
* str_len Maximum number of characters to search.
*
* Return(s) : Pointer to first occurrence of search string key, if any.
* Pointer to NULL, otherwise.
*
* Caller(s) : Various.
*
* Note(s) : None.
*********************************************************************************************************
*/
CPU_CHAR *NetDict_StrKeySrch (const NET_DICT *p_dict_tbl,
CPU_INT32U dict_size,
CPU_INT32U key,
const CPU_CHAR *p_str,
CPU_SIZE_T str_len)
{
const NET_DICT *p_entry;
CPU_CHAR *p_found;
/* ------------------ VALIDATE PTRS ------------------- */
#if (NET_ERR_CFG_ARG_CHK_EXT_EN == DEF_ENABLED)
if ((p_str == DEF_NULL) ||
(p_dict_tbl == DEF_NULL)) {
return ((CPU_CHAR *)0);
}
#endif
/* --------------- SET DICTIONARY ENTRY --------------- */
p_entry = &p_dict_tbl[key];
if (p_entry->Key != key) { /* If entry key doesn't match dictionary key ... */
p_entry = NetDict_EntryGet(p_dict_tbl, /* ... get first entry that match the key. */
dict_size,
key);
if (p_entry == DEF_NULL) {
return (DEF_NULL);
}
}
/* ----------------- SRCH FOR STRING ------------------ */
p_found = Str_Str_N((const CPU_CHAR *)p_str,
(const CPU_CHAR *)p_entry->StrPtr,
str_len);
return (p_found);
}
